High‐power red laser diodes are essential light sources for display applications. In this paper, we report the design, fabrication and characterization of single‐emitter 638nm laser diode with 4 W continuous wave power. The saturation and COD power of this 110um stripe width LD exceeds 4.0 W and 6.3 W at heatsink temperature of 20°C, respectively. At the operation power of 1 W, the Wall‐Plug efficiency can reach 38.3% and 41.8% for the continuous and pulsed wave with duty of 33.3%. The characteristics temperature T0 and T1 for this device is 62 K and 114K.
